With the Logitech K780 keyboard and Windows 10, how to capture and print the current window not the entire screen

Solution 1

For Windows, you just need to press Alt+Prnt Scrn on your keyboard.

EDIT: Ok I can see there isn't a dedicated print screen button on your keyboard.

If you have the latest windows 10 updates, you can change the print screen key (in your case, Fn+Del) to open screen snipping instead.

Open settings and search for Print Screen and you should see an option for print screen shortcut:

settings for print screen

This will allow you to grab the part of the screen you want when you press Fn+Del
